What is hotel revenuemanagement? Hotel revenuemanagement is the strategic distribution and pricing tactics used to sell perishable room inventory to the right guests at the right time in order to boost revenue growth. What is the primary purpose of revenuemanagement?

What is a hotel reservations manager? A hotel reservations manager oversees the entire booking process at a hotel. This includes handling inquiries, managing bookings, confirming reservations, and resolving issues or discrepancies. What does a hotel reservations manager do?
